Jackie White Obituary "Jackie" Margaret Jacqueline Powers White, of Statesville, NC, died peacefully Monday, November 27, 2017 at the age of 73 after a lengthy illness with Alzheimer's disease. Jackie was born July 20, 1944 in Wilmington, N.C. and grew up in Charlotte, the oldest daughter of Nancy P. Price and Grady E. Powers. Jackie grew up in Charlotte, NC, then attended Appalachian State University where she earned a teaching degree. She married Thomas James White from Lenoir, NC, who proceeded her death in 2012. They settled in Statesville in 1974, where Jackie dedicated over 30 years to the Iredell Statesville School System as a librarian/media specialist. The majority of her career was served at Harmony Elementary School, where she shared her love of books with kids. Jackie was an avid reader and known to have read every new book before adding it to the school library collection. Jackie enjoyed gardening and growing flowers. She volunteered at the local farmers market and was a member of the AAUW. She was an active member of Forest Park Presbyterian Church and Wesley Memorial Church until her illness prevented her from attending. Family and her role as wife, mother and grandmother was always Jackie's priority. This is where she drew her strength and left her legacy. Jackie is survived by her two children, Michael J. White (wife Karen) from Mt. Holly; Melinda W. Manning from Statesville; two grandchildren, J. Logan Manning and Lindsey L. Manning from Statesville; her brother, Leon Powers (wife Diane); her sister, Linda Preston (husband John); as well as many other in-laws, nieces, nephews, and friends. The family wishes to thank all of those that cared for Jackie during her lengthy illness.
